ORACLE (Earth-7)

Barbara Gordon, once the daring Batgirl, began her career as a librarian at the Wayne Charitable Foundation. Recruited by Batman for a secret project to help orphans escape Gotham’s criminal underworld, she became a mentor in the Robin Class. After a life-altering event forced her to reinvent herself, Barbara emerged as Oracle—a master strategist and information broker, determined to shape the future and always prepared for any challenge.

Biography 

Early Life

Barbara was the eldest daughter of Gotham's Police Commissioner. After her parents' divorce, Barbara chose to remain in Gotham to complete her studies, while her mother and brother moved to Chicago. 

 As a teenager, she began using her access to police information to secretly help Batman, Gotham's new masked vigilante who had taken it upon himself to protect the city, but who was also constantly being pursued by the local police.

As Batgirl

Her first job was as a librarian at the Wayne Charitable Foundation, offered to her by Dr. Leslie Thompkins, the institution’s director. By night, Barbara led a secret double life, leaping across Gotham’s rooftops as Batgirl, inspired by her idol, Batman. 

Bruce Wayne eventually discovered her acting out as the vigilante Batgirl, so he revealed himself as Batman and invited Barbara into a new covert project. The mission aimed to remove orphaned children from Gotham’s criminal underworld, giving them a safe environment and a meaningful purpose. Barbara was tasked with now training the six chosen orphans of the Robin Class, all adopted by the Wayne Charitable Foundation.

A Friend of Mine.

Early in her career, Huntress crossed paths with Barbara Gordon, then operating as Batgirl. Their uneasy alliance began while investigating the Ghost Dragons, a criminal syndicate tied to Russian mob interests and a KGB-linked counterfeiting operation known as HAMMER. As the case unraveled, Helena’s personal history resurfaced through Tony Bressi, a mobster and former family associate whose crimes included horrific abuse tied to Helena’s childhood. The investigation escalated into a violent underground war involving Redzone, KGBeast, and rival criminal factions.

Throughout the conflict, Helena’s lethal instincts repeatedly clashed with Barbara’s moral restraint. Yet, through betrayal, near-death encounters, and brutal confrontations, Batgirl was forced to confront the cost of justice. When given the chance revenge Helena while in hands of her past agressor, she chose justice over compassion—and decided to pull Tony Bressi from the rooftop of his luxurious apartment.

The Massacre

Barbara devoted herself to the cause of Batman and Robin Class, believing in the possibility of a better Gotham. However, a tragedy changed everything. The Massacre took away more than just her physical freedom—it stole her hope. Forced to start over, Barbara left behind Batgirl and embraced a new identity: Oracle.

As Oracle

 After abandoning the mantle of Batgirl, Barbara Gordon reinvented herself as Oracle, a one-woman intelligence network capable of hacking, analyzing, and centralizing global criminal data beyond anything Batman would allow her to access independently. What began as remote support for Batman soon evolved into a service for the wider heroic community, aiding figures such as Nightwing, Green Arrow, Vigilante, and even the U.S. government under Amanda Waller’s direction. 

 Then, Barbara Gordon became the ultimate intelligence hub for street’s heroes. She orchestrated missions, provided vital intel, and ensured her allies were always one step ahead. No longer the rooftop-leaping vigilante, she remained prepared for anything, refusing to believe in coincidences, and holding the future firmly in her grasp.

Birds of Prey

Oracle’s growing influence made her a perceived global threat. The United Nations placed her under surveillance through the Spy Smasher program, fearing her access to information could destabilize international order. The assigned agent, Katarina Armstrong, infiltrated Barbara’s life, prompting Oracle to preemptively form her own covert strike team to prove her value as an ally rather than an enemy.

 She chose Huntress, her most ruthless confidant, and Black Canary, the world’s most skilled fighter. Together, the trio infiltrated a hidden League of Assassins base, captured David Cain, and delivered him directly into UN custody during a televised summit.

  There, Oracle hacked the world’s leaders simultaneously, demonstrating both her power and her restraint. Revealing themselves as the Birds of Prey, the group declared a new form of international justice. 

 In the aftermath, Katarina Armstrong admitted defeat, acknowledging that Oracle’s knowledge would never be a threat to those who ruled justly. Through the Birds of Prey, Barbara combined her strategic brilliance with her unwavering commitment to justice, while now mentoring a new generation of Batgirls.
